What Is a Hotel Revenue Manager?
A Hotel Revenue Manager is responsible for maximizing a hotel’s profitability by managing pricing strategies, forecasting demand, and optimizing room inventory. Hotels rely on revenue managers to ensure that room rates remain competitive while generating the highest possible revenue.
The role of a Hotel Revenue Manager has become increasingly important as hotels use advanced data analytics and revenue management systems to compete in a dynamic hospitality market.
Professionals in this field combine business knowledge, financial analysis, and strategic planning to increase occupancy and revenue.

Hotel Revenue Manager Responsibilities
A successful Hotel Revenue Manager handles multiple responsibilities every day.
Analyze Booking Trends
Revenue managers review booking patterns and occupancy forecasts to predict future demand.
Set Room Pricing
Strategic room pricing helps maximize profits while maintaining competitive rates.
Monitor Competitors
Understanding market conditions and competitor pricing is essential for revenue optimization.
Forecast Revenue
Revenue forecasting helps hotel leadership make informed business decisions.
Manage Distribution Channels
Revenue managers oversee online travel agencies, direct bookings, and reservation systems.

How to Become a Hotel Revenue Manager
Earn a Relevant Degree
Most employers prefer candidates with degrees in:
- Hospitality Management
- Business Administration
- Finance
- Economics
Gain Hotel Experience
Experience in reservations, front office operations, or revenue analysis provides a strong foundation.
Learn Revenue Management Software
Popular systems include:
- Opera PMS
- IDeaS Revenue Solutions
- Duetto Revenue Platform
Obtain Certifications
Industry certifications can improve career prospects and salary potential.
What Is a Harrah’s Casino Jobs Accountant?
A Harrah’s Casino Jobs Accountant manages financial records, audits transactions, prepares reports, and ensures compliance with financial regulations.
Casinos process large volumes of transactions daily, making accurate accounting critical to business success.
Accountants working in casino environments often handle complex financial reporting and revenue reconciliation tasks.
Harrah’s Casino Jobs Accountant Responsibilities
Financial Reporting
Preparing monthly and annual financial reports.
Revenue Reconciliation
Ensuring gaming revenue records match accounting records.
Budget Management
Monitoring expenses and helping management control costs.
Tax Compliance
Maintaining compliance with local, state, and federal regulations.
Internal Audits
Supporting audits to ensure financial accuracy.
